The main cause of suffering from chronicle diseases for the elderly in Taiwan is due to sedentary life style; and the best way to solve this problem is to provide them with more regular physical activities. Traditionally, our society has put more efforts on caring the elderly rather than providing necessary services. However, with the advent of the era of service economics, "service" has enabled us a feeling with loyalty, joy, humanity, and satisfaction. Therefore, the best strategy of health promotion for the elderly is to understand what they need and then to reinforce our services based on their needs. For example, providing both software and hardware facilities to help promoting the elderly's health is better than providing them unnecessary medical supplies. In short, service system should play a more significant role than care system in health promotion for the elderly.
